    Comments Thread For: Golovkin's Trainer: We'll KO Sergio Martinez in Seven!

    Current WBA Middleweight champion Gennady Golovkin will make his 2014 debut February 1st in Monte Carlo, Monaco as he takes on Osumanu Adama. Golovkin had a terrific 2013 where he recorded 4 victories against the likes of Gabriel Rosado, Matthew Macklin, and Curtis Stevens.

    While Golovkin awaits his opportunity to face one of the big names of the division, some already feel he’s the best fighter at 160 pounds. When BoxingScene caught up with Golovkin’s trainer Able Sanchez he was asked if he felt Golovkin was the best fighter in the division or if Gennady needed to fight the other champions first to prove it. Not only did Sanchez feel his fighter was the best, he also said the guy most consider the number one fighter in Sergio Martinez wouldn’t last more than 7 rounds against GGG.
